Wednesday 21 April, 15:00 Runup to Expo2020Dubai – United Arab Emirates:
International Digitalisation Processes and E-government
The theme of economic diversification and technological update through the digitalisation of work, bureaucracy and education. The digital economy in the United Arab Emirates currently contributes to a total of 4.3% of the country’s economy. By 2023 it will reach 63.8bln dollars. In this sense the institutional investments in the field of school-level digital education have been crucial in making this accessible also to the less wealthy.
Digitalisation is closely linked to what is defined as the Economics of Innovation. This is understood as a marriage between entrepreneurship and innovation, and it entails a leading role for those companies where the professionalism of staff – though already valued today – will represent ever increasingly a fundamental and irreplaceable driver towards success.
